WebSpecial Needs Plans. Special Needs Plans are Medicare Advantage plans with extra benefits for people living with certain medical conditions, or for those with low incomes. Amerigroup offers Chronic Conditions Special Needs Plans (C-SNPs), Dual-Eligible Special Needs Plans (D-SNPs), and Institutional Special Needs Plans (I-SNPs) in Texas.
